A recent investigation by Which? found that online supermarket delivery has some issues, ranging from out-of-date frankfurters and bashed brie. The investigation involved 25 items with varying expiry dates, and was carried out by mystery shoppers who ordered from six major retailers. Of the retailers that shipped, Sainsbury's had the shortest shelf life, followed by Morrisons and Tesco. Sainsbury's is a top UK retailer with more than 1,400 stores and online, is the largest retailer in the nation. The company was established in 1869 by John James Sainsbury and his wife Mary Ann in Drury Lane, London. It is known for its outstanding customer service, and for the high-quality of its food and drinks.

The main focus of the company is on food, although it does operate a variety of other retail businesses, including clothing and home furnishings. The UK supermarket industry is controlled by four major players, which are referred to as the Big Four. These are Tesco, Sainsbury's, Asda, and Morrisons. They are followed by smaller chains of grocery stores such as Lidl and Aldi. The industry is also overrun by discounters, online retailers and other players.

Aldi On the other hand, has a smaller selection of goods however, it offers some of the best prices in the country. The slogan of the store is "less is more," and it focuses on products that are owned by the company to reduce costs. 90% of the items are their own which allows them to save money on packaging and branding. Their suppliers are also required to ship their products in shelf-ready packaging which helps reduce costs.
